  • Title

    Highly bendable and effectively single-mode all-solid photonic bandgap fiber with large effective area

  • Abstract
    Highly bendable large-mode-area all-solid photonic bandgap fibers for high-power fiber lasers are reported. A 712-μm2 effective area, effectively single-mode operation, and bending loss of less than 0.1 dB/m at a 10-cm bending radius are achieved.
